Douglass DB Caleb Lester offered by Georgia State

Bolstered by a solid one-on-one performance against AJC Super 11 member Branden Smith, Douglass defensive back Caleb Lester picked up his first offer from Georgia State.

Even though he has lived in Atlanta his entire life, Lester said he’s never been on the Georgia State campus. Still, he’s happy about the offer and the possibility of being on the school’s first football team in 2010.

“I was excited, very excited,” Lester said. “It would be cool to be a part of history and play games in the Georgia Dome.”

But Lester said he will wait a while before making a decision. He plans to take an official visit to the Georgia State campus on Dec. 6, and Vanderbilt and Louisville are still calling.

“But right now, Georgia State is my No. 1 option,” he said.
